ON A gloriously sunny Sunday morning 16 Petersfield Triathlon Club members took part in the Chichester 10k road race.
The conditions were fabulous and a number of the Petersfield contingent managed to achieve personal bests. Toby Clay finished in a personal best of 38min 52secs, Roy Matthews finished in 41min 09secs, Paul Hawes finished in 42min 08secs, Mark Poole finished in a personal best of 45min 25secs and Sandra Sellis finished in a personal best of 45min 49secs.
Michael Chadwell finished in 47min 11secs, Kate Parker got a personal best of 47min 29secs, Kate Smith finished in 50min 30secs, Renaye Hawes finished in a personal best of 51min 7secs, Fred McCaig got a personal best 51min 22secs and Nigel Bird finished in 51min 39secs.
Rowena Rogers finished in a personal best of 53min 07secs, Kim King got 55min 23secs and Susan McCaig got a personal best 59min 59secs.
